What affects the price

The final cost of your fireplace depends on several moving parts. Choosing between a simple insert and a full custom masonry build changes the labor intensity significantly. You also need to consider the complexity of the venting system and whether your home requires structural modifications to accommodate the unit safely. High-end materials like natural stone or custom glass doors will naturally push the budget higher, while standard finishes keep things more affordable. What is the most efficient wood-burning fireplace?

Modern, EPA-certified wood-burning fireplaces and inserts are designed for significantly higher efficiency. They burn fuel more completely, producing more heat and less particulate matter, which is important in San Francisco. The specialists can recommend compliant and efficient options.

Are wood-burning fireplace inserts worth it?

Yes, fireplace inserts can significantly boost the efficiency of an existing wood-burning fireplace. They burn wood more cleanly and direct more heat into the living space, which is beneficial in a dense city like San Francisco. Discussing inserts with a professional is a smart move.
